Driving through Brecksville earlier today, I spotted a very nice swirling
kettle of 40+ Turkey Vultures coming up over the Cuyahoga River valley. Had
seen individuals and a few small groups traveling through Headlands earlier
this week, but this is the most I've viewed together so far this migration
season.

btw - Tomorrow, Sept. 5th, is International Vulture Awareness Day!
http://www.ivad09.org/wp/
Good to see US and worldwide organizations banding together to promote
conservation of this vital group -- which of course includes our beloved
Ohio Hinckley buzzards...
